**Strong trader conviction against a US-China agreement to pace the AI frontier in 2026 stems primarily from both nations' explicit prioritization of accelerating frontier AI model development amid intensifying competition.** US officials, including Treasury Secretary Bessent, have stressed preserving America's lead over Chinese capabilities, recently accusing Beijing firms of industrial-scale distillation from US large language models while rejecting pauses that could cede ground. Chinese leaders similarly frame rapid AI progress as essential for technological dominance, dismissing slowdown calls as efforts to entrench US advantages through chip export controls. Upcoming bilateral AI safety talks and the late-September Trump-Xi summit center on narrower issues like monitoring AI-directed cyberattacks rather than coordinated pacing or capability limits. A major loss-of-control incident or last-minute de-escalation could still shift dynamics, though current signals point to sustained rivalry over restraint.

An AI pacing agreement means an agreement under which both governments commit to at least one of the following for AI developers within their jurisdictions: conditioning the training, releasing, or deploying AI models on safety requirements; capping the computing power used to train AI models; limiting the rate or extent to which AI systems autonomously train or improve more capable AI systems (recursive self-improvement); or otherwise pausing or slowing the training or release of AI models.
Both governments must announce their acceptance of the agreement. A joint statement will qualify, as will separate official statements from each government that, taken together, confirm acceptance of the agreement. A statement by one government that the other does not confirm, and statements that reference ongoing negotiations, a prospective agreement, or an intention to cooperate without confirming acceptance of an agreement, will not qualify. A multilateral agreement will qualify, provided both the United States and China are parties to it and it otherwise meets the requirements above. Qualifying announcements must come from an authorized agency or representative of the relevant country acting in an official capacity.
If a qualifying announcement is made within this market's timeframe, this market will resolve to "Yes" regardless of whether the agreement is binding, signed, ratified, later modified or withdrawn from, or ever implemented. The primary resolution sources for this market will be official information from the governments of the United States and China; however, a consensus of credible reporting may also be used.
